Book excerpt: Excerpt from The Lives of the Speakers of the House of Commons, From the Time of King Edward III. To Queen Victoria: Comprising the Biographies of Upwards of One Hundred Distinguished Persons, and Copious Details of the Parliamentary History of England, From the Most Authentic Documents The Author's first intention was to afford more ample memoirs than those now offered, and, although it could scarcely be expected that he should furnish detailed biographies of one hundred and fifteen Speakers in a single volume, he trusted that a small type and large paper might enable him to accomplish his original design. Deferring, however, to a literary friend, whose judgment, based upon long experience, at once decided the course to be adopted, the Author felt that it became a duty to sacrifice his vanity to the convenience of the public by concentrating within a single volume the huge mass of information he had acquired after much persevering labour and research. That this work may contain some inaccuracies, it would be presumptuous on the part of the Author to entertain a doubt, but that he would cheerfully correct any error in a second edition, will be as readily conceded. The Author scarcely knows how to express his sense of obligation, or in what pleasing manner to offer his acknowledgments to a most learned genealogist for the generous and friendly assistance he has afforded him. None other than he would have submitted with equal grace and forbearance to such frequent interruptions to his own literary pursuits. All who have the pleasure of his acquaintance, will at once divine his name, but the public will best appreciate a reference which applies to the author of The Landed Gentry, and other eminently popular genealogical works. Book excerpt: Unity in Diversity presents a fresh appraisal of the vibrant and diverse culture of Stuart Puritanism, provides a historiographical and historical survey of current issues within Puritanism, critiques notions of Puritanisms, which tend to fragment the phenomenon, and introduces unitas within diversitas within three divergent Puritans, John Downame, Francis Rous, and Tobias Crisp. This study draws on insights from these three figures to propose that seventeenth-century English Puritanism should be thought of both in terms of Familienähnlichkeit, in which there are strong theological and social semblances across Puritans of divergent persuasions, and in terms of the greater narrative of the Puritan Reformation, which united Puritans in their quest to reform their church and society.

Book excerpt: As she awaits her execution at Oxford Castle, a newly wed woman from a God-fearing family, convicted for murdering her housemaid, is pardoned at the last minute by King George II. A butcher suddenly disappears and changes his identity after the tragic death of his young wife. A picture-frame maker from humble origins becomes ‘the richest man in Oxford’ and is at ease socialising with the luminaries of the Victorian art world. And a lovestruck local member of parliament with a serious gambling addiction dies in suspicious circumstances. These are some of the stories of individuals connected with the land and property on Middle Way in Summertown, Oxford, where the author now lives. The book presents an alternative history of Oxford and explores how Summertown evolved from being primarily an artisans’ village to becoming a well-heeled suburb of Oxford. Extensively referenced and using archival sources and interviews, a voice is also given to the living relatives of people connected with the land and property on Middle Way.
